CSPD arrests two men linked to multiple crimes, including attempted murder

COLORADO SPRINGS – A CSPD investigation into a series of personal robberies has led to the arrest of two men connected to at least nine crimes.

According to CSPD, the investigation was focused on multiple suspects who were using the “MeetMe” App to bait victims into meeting a female at a given location.

CSPD said that when the victims arrived at the prearranged address, they were approached by two black males who demanded property. Five cases following this M.O. occurred at the Michigan Manor Apartments, located at 3635 Michigan Ave.

According to CSPD, on Jan. 29th, officers arrested 24-year-old Robert Curtis Jones Jr. and 19-year-old Melchezedek Gordon for a robbery at the previously mentioned apartment complex. The victims of that robbery reported they had been invited to the apartment by a female they had met on the Tinder App. When they arrived, two black males robbed them at gunpoint and then carjacked the truck they arrived in.

CSPD said that although many of the robberies occurred at the Michigan Manor Apartments, none of the involved parties lived there.

Detectives executed additional search warrants and recovered multiple items taken in the robberies. CSPD said ten criminal investigations have been linked to Jones and Gordon. The pair has been charged with Attempted First Degree Murder, First Degree Kidnapping, Aggravated Robbery, and Robbery.

Jones and Gordon have been charged in connection to the following cases:

  • 12/5/2018, 2505 Verde Drive – Robbery
  • 12/23/2018, 3635 Michigan Avenue – Attempted Murder and Robbery
  • 01/08/2019, 3635 Michigan Avenue – Robbery
  • 01/09/2019, 3635 Michigan Avenue – Robbery
  • 01/12/2019, 4577 Gold Medal Point – Robbery
  • 01/15/2019, 4610 Champions View – Kidnapping and Robbery
  • 01/24/2019, 3635 Michigan Avenue – Robbery
  • 01/26/2019, 1980 Diplomat View – Robbery
  • 01/29/2019, 3635 Michigan Avenue – Robbery
